"Rihhaee" means "to be set free". This is a weekly half-hour series,
inspired by true-life cases of crimes against women. Every story is
spread over two episodes. Set in an urban environment , the show deals
with different forms of atrocities meted out to women, from various
parts of the country. It delves into issues like alcoholism abuse,
infertility, adoption, old age problems, widowhood, rape, female
infanticide, domestic violence, dowry etc.
Crimes are investigated by a quasi-judicial organisation - NCCW
(National Commission for Crimes Against Women) The commission is headed
by a retired Chief Justice of the Supreme court and has in its fold a
few other key members including our lead protagonists Madhavi Rajput
and Anupam Sinha.
"Rihhaee" while sharing the pain and trauma of hundred's of sufferring women always ends on a note of hope, as the victims are set free and the perpetrators of the crimes are brought to justice. It is about freedom from opression.It is about hope and justice.
